#fe3358 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#fe3358 is composed of 99.6% red, 20%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 79.9% magenta, 65.4%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 349.1 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 59.8%. #fe3358 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ff66b0 with #fd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

Shades and Tints of #fe3358
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0002 is the darkest color, while #fff6f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#fe3358
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9f9294 is the less saturated color, while #fe3358 is the most saturated one.
